Aftercare Best Practices from Industry Professionals
For prominent clients, studios often outline strict aftercare steps, including avoiding submersion in pools or hot tubs, using fragrance free soaps, and covering the tattoo with breathable wraps during initial hours. Avoiding tight clothing over fresh ink, limiting intense exercise, and monitoring for infection signs contribute to optimal results.
